B (2025广东深圳高二期末) Frank Caprio is a well-known judge who has gained popularity for his caring and understanding approach in the courtroom.Born on November 23,1936,Caprio serves as the Chief Judge of the Providence Municipal Court in Rhode Island,USA. His trials have been turned into a television program called “Caught in Providence”,which airs on local Fox stations and presents his work. Caprio’s decisions often reflect a mixture of legal strictness and human warmth.He is known for his merciful judgments and his ability to connect with the people before him.For instance,in one case,a 96-year-old man was brought before Caprio for speeding in a school zone.The elderly man explained that he was driving his 63-year-old son,who has cancer,to a blood test.After hearing the man’s story,Caprio responded with sympathy,highlighting the man’s dedication to his family at an advanced age. Judge Caprio has been called “the warmest judge” by his admirers because of his way of handling justice.His trials prove that the law can be applied with understanding and mercy,which has made him a beloved figure both in the United States and around the world. Another heartwarming example is that Caprio once canceled a double fine for a truck driver who hadn’t got a notice for a previous fine.After the case was dismissed,the driver shared that 20 years ago,as a lost teenager,Caprio had asked him about his future dreams during a trial,a question that marked a turning point in the driver’s life. Caprio’s story is not just about his role as a judge but also about how a single kind act can affect someone’s life.His way of working as a judge shows that justice can be done with sympathy and that sometimes a kind word can change a person’s path for the better. 5.What makes Frank Caprio popular?
